Punitive Damages in Alabama Personal Injury Cases: A Complete Guide

Key Takeaways: Punitive damages in Alabama are additional damages awarded on top of compensatory damages to punish defendants who act with oppression, fraud, wantonness, or malice. Alabama caps punitive damages at 3x compensatory damages or $1.5 million (whichever is greater) for physical injury cases. Wrongful death cases have NO cap on punitive damages.
